ALDERSON - In the next few days, Martha Stewart will hop a ride out of town in her sleek sport utility vehicle and say goodbye to her digs at the women's federal prison camp here.

Still, even though Stewart never stepped outside the prison walls, many residents of the tiny town that straddles Greenbrier and Monroe counties think she's had a magical effect on the place.
